Output 6c9499ea8af0755e0e73ed5a7100d24b17a91e42ae4c79ffc75780ef8bd02e34:1

value
162558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d509cd55fae98f3ec838675e0231967230e2fb76 OP_EQUAL
address
3M7TbTvYSP73JHjK68jxMnet9qtToHsxYy
transaction
6c9499ea8af0755e0e73ed5a7100d24b17a91e42ae4c79ffc75780ef8bd02e34
confirmations
51917
spent
true